Nightmare Boy is a metroidvania style, action/adventure 2D game.
It takes place in a diverse world, full of enemies from your worst Nightmares!
In your quest to save the Noctum from a self-proclaimed ruler, you'll meet weird and unique friends and foes. But tread carefully when talking or interacting with NPCs: Quirky characters and their reactions can have game-changing consequences. Fast reflexes and a taste for exploration are key if you intend to collect rare items, vanquish enemies, and eventually face your deepest fears.





This story takes place in Donorok, in the state of Noctum. After the King of Noctum, Aster, disappears, chaos rules over the world. The relationships between Monsters, Mongos and Dreamers are completely unstable, and Donorok - the land so heavily affected by the chaos - slowly absorbs terrain from the surrounding regions.

Balder has taken over and has ordered the monsters to retain any child who falls into the Nightmare. The key to continuing his rule is with the Nightmare Boy, Billy.




A colorful palette and an aesthetic straight out of your worst Nightmare! Main character animations are made up of over 500 drawings. Each level has its own unique enemies and atmosphere.




  • Character control is responsive and dynamic. As you progress through the story you will discover new abilities such as double jump, triple jump and hanging on walls. Powerful spells, explosives, and friends along the way will aid you in untraveled paths.
  • As the player exploring every corner that forms the Nightmare World, you will slowly complete your map.
  • There are many collectibles throughout the World that will decide which of the different endings the story concludes with.
  • Characters on your journey will offer advice, but it's up to you to take it - or not!




Each scene has its own musical composition and atmosphere. This provides an immersive experience and truly surrounds the player in the Nightmare World. This has been made possible thanks to the collaboration of Vic Hernand.




Nightmare Boy started out as a way of learning programming and game development. We’ve ended up making a game we have loved to play. We’re an Indie team of just 2 people: Mr. Garcai and Víctor Ávila. All graphical assets are credited to Mr. Garcai - illustration, design, scenarios, etc. He’s the creative mind in the team. Víctor takes the programming, development, animation integration…and puts all of Garcai creations to work!

Nightmare Boy is, really, a pretty good metroidvania, with little things here and there that could be improved, like the map or the camera at certain times, but that together it looks pretty good. The feeling of Plataformeo and fight against the enemies is very successful and is satisfactory, which is not easy to achieve. The final bosses are tremendous and guarantee some intense combat to the extreme. It is Also replayable and ending it in difficult poses a considerable challenge.
